Webb5 juli 2024 · Tax planning devises a person's financial affairs by taking advantage of all the allowable deductions, exemptions, allowances and rebates, legitimately, so that the tax liability is the least. Tax Management implies well timed and regular adherence to the tax laws and arrangement of financial affairs, in a way that reduces the taxes. Deals with.
